Tender Summary

Objectives

The primary objective of this tender is to appoint a qualified contractor to install a pond liner and carry out repair works at the wetland pond within the Pretoria National Botanical Garden. The project aims to restore the functionality of the wetland pond, which has been compromised due to previous damage, ensuring it operates effectively to support the garden's ecological and aesthetic functions.

Scope

The scope of work includes, but is not limited to:

  • Site preparation, including removal of topsoil and existing structures as specified.
  • Design and reshaping of the pond to match existing slopes (1V:3.5H).
  • Installation of a high-quality HDPE geomembrane liner, welded on-site to ensure a continuous, sealed surface.
  • Earthworks including excavation, compaction, and formation of pond basin and embankments.
  • Removal and reinstatement of existing rock pitching and composite decking around the pond.
  • Rock arrangement and reinstatement to match original configurations.
  • Construction quality assurance, including seam testing and inspection.
  • Repair of any damages, wrinkles, or defects in the liner system.
  • Site rehabilitation, landscaping, and re-vegetation post-construction.
  • Provision of health and safety measures, environmental management, and compliance with relevant standards.

Technical Requirements

The technical requirements for the tender include:

  • Design & Construction: The pond must be reshaped and lined with a 1.5mm mono textured HDPE geomembrane, welded on-site to ensure a seamless, watertight surface. The liner must comply with GRI-GM13 (2021) standards, with quality assurance and testing during installation.
  • Materials: All liner materials and other products must be CSIR and SABS approved, with proper certification and traceability.
  • Quality Assurance & Testing: Non-destructive seam testing, peel and shear strength tests, and independent laboratory verification are mandatory. All seams must pass specified quality standards before proceeding.
  • Earthworks & Site Works: Excavation, compaction to 95% PROCTOR density, and reshaping of the pond to match existing slopes are required. Rock and soil handling must follow environmental and safety standards.
  • Repairs & Reinstatement: All wrinkles, damages, or defective seams must be repaired and re-tested to ensure integrity.
  • Site Management & Safety: The contractor must develop and implement a comprehensive health and safety plan, appoint competent safety personnel, and ensure compliance with occupational health regulations.
  • Environmental & Heritage Compliance: The contractor must adhere to environmental specifications, protect fauna, flora, archaeological sites, and manage waste and pollution responsibly.
  • Documentation & Certification: All relevant permits, certificates of insurance, liability proof, and safety documentation must be submitted prior to commencement and maintained throughout the project.
